2008 race reviewed by: Nick Baker
 | | Overall score | | 100% | | Would you do it again? | | Yes | | | | Details: | | Scenery | | 100% | | PB potential | | 40% | | Atmosphere | | 100% | | Organisation | | 100% | | Value | | 100% | | Beginner-friendliness | | 60% |
In short: Tough but Fantastic! In full: Once again Pewsey has put on a first class event, this was my first Terminator although I have frequented there 5 mile and half Marathon Races.
Although its tough (and that was with good weather this year), the race runs through some glorius countryside and offers you so much more.
I ran with some friends and each of us felt exhilerated at the end and will almost definately be back.
The marshalls were brilliant and proffessional and the race had a comfortable atmosphere about it from start to finish.
As the event appears to be growing, I imagine it wont be long before extra loo's etc are a must given the que's (NB: There were more toilets than people realised by the bag store).
Baggage facilities out shone many of the larger races by offering a really rapid service to runners, showers and cafeteria were welcome and essential touches.
Well done to Pewsey and all those associated with organising this event. Date of review: February 26, 2008
